Output 518582c69c5067737a943ea93d7e1997ce59e5f16ac7e47e465c4fe3c37799de:0

value
22445363
script pubkey
OP_0 OP_PUSHBYTES_20 691de8993fce5e3e31f1cfb4d7a80fd51f838a1e
address
ltc1qdyw73xflee0ruv03e76d02q0650c8zs75mrn8r
transaction
518582c69c5067737a943ea93d7e1997ce59e5f16ac7e47e465c4fe3c37799de
spent
true